SINGAPORE: A 16-year-old has been charged on Wednesday with voluntarily causing grievous hurt in the lunchtime brawl at the Institute of Technical Education (ITE) College West.
The boy used a bread knife with a 35cm blade to slash his victim at ITE College West along Choa Chu Kang on Tuesday at about 12.30pm. The bread knife, if used as a weapon of offence, is likely to cause death.
